Teriyaki House offers a menu focused on popular Japanese-American comfort food, primarily centered around teriyaki, noodles, and fried items.
Teriyaki Plates: A core offering featuring various proteins marinated and grilled with house-made teriyaki sauce. All teriyaki plates typically include white rice (with brown rice substitution available), a lettuce salad, and pickled cabbage. Popular options include:
Chicken Teriyaki (Marinated and grilled boneless skinless thighs)
Beef Teriyaki (Thinly sliced, marinated, and grilled beef)
Shrimp Teriyaki (Grilled shrimp skewers)
Salmon Teriyaki (Grilled salmon fillet)
Pork Teriyaki (Thinly sliced, marinated Korean spicy sauce, and grilled pork)
Combo Plates: Offering choices of two or three items from the teriyaki plate selection.
Noodle Bowls: Stir-fried egg noodles served with mixed vegetables (bean sprouts, carrots, cabbage, broccoli) and a choice of protein.
Beef Noodle
Chicken Noodle
Vegetable Noodle
Seafood Noodle (Shrimp and squid)
Pork Noodle
Katsu and Crispy Chicken:
Chicken Katsu Plate: Deep-fried, panko-encrusted chicken thigh with sauce.
Crispy Chicken Plate: Deep-fried chicken meat ball with spicy or honey sauce.
Katsu Curry: Japanese curry with Katsu topping on white rice.
Appetizers & Sides: A selection of common Japanese-inspired starters and side dishes:
Gyoza (Deep-fried pot-stickers with chicken and veggies)
Egg Rolls (Deep-fried veggie egg rolls)
Tempura (Mixed tempura with shrimp and vegetables, or vegetable-only options)
Spam Musubi (House-made)
Edamame and Spicy Edamame
Kimchee
Side orders of steamed rice, brown rice, and various sauces.
Specialty Dishes:
Chicken with Broccoli / Beef with Broccoli / Tofu with Broccoli: Stir-fried options with house-made sauce over rice.
Kimchi and Spam Fried Rice
Korean BBQ Wings
Kids Meals: Options like Chicken Teriyaki or Chicken Katsu with rice.
Dine-in and Takeout/Delivery: Customers can enjoy their meals in the restaurant or opt for convenient pickup or delivery through various online platforms.

Based on publicly available information and typical offerings for similar establishments, Teriyaki House on S Rainbow Blvd primarily offers value through its combo meals and generally affordable pricing rather than explicit, rotating promotions.
Combo Plates: Teriyaki House features "Combo Plate" and "Deluxe Combo Plate" options, allowing diners to choose two or three main items from their teriyaki plate selection at a bundled price. For example, a Combo Plate is priced around $15.99, which can offer a more economical way to try multiple proteins or get a larger meal compared to ordering individual plates separately.
Kids Meals: The availability of specific "Kids Meal Chicken" and "Kids Meal Katsu" at a set price (around $6.99) provides a budget-friendly option for families dining with children, making it a suitable choice for family outings.
Affordable Side Orders and Extras: The menu includes reasonably priced side orders like Gyoza and Egg Rolls, and even small charges for extra sauce (around $0.29 per ounce), indicating transparency and catering to specific customer requests without large upcharges.
